<h3 data-offset-key="ds2h7-0-0"><span style="color: #0000ff;">A Tale from my Thollon Balcony</span></h3>
<div class="public-DraftStyleDefault-block public-DraftStyleDefault-ltr" data-offset-key="ds2h7-0-0">Let me tell you the tale of my Thollon balcony, set in a small Alpine village overlooking <span style="color: #0000ff;"><a style="color: #0000ff;" href="https://talesfromthebalcony.com/welcome-to-lake-geneva-and-my-tales-from-the-balcony/">Lake Geneva</a></span> in eastern France.</div>
<div data-offset-key="ds2h7-0-0"></div>
<div class="public-DraftStyleDefault-block public-DraftStyleDefault-ltr" data-offset-key="ds2h7-0-0">I fell in love with the balcony as soon as I stepped out of the door.</div>
</div>
<div class="" data-block="true" data-editor="e72ut" data-offset-key="419hi-0-0">
<div class="public-DraftStyleDefault-block public-DraftStyleDefault-ltr" data-offset-key="419hi-0-0"><span data-offset-key="419hi-0-0"> </span></div>
</div>
<div class="" data-block="true" data-editor="e72ut" data-offset-key="bqm48-0-0">
<div class="public-DraftStyleDefault-block public-DraftStyleDefault-ltr" data-offset-key="bqm48-0-0"><span data-offset-key="bqm48-0-0">Clinging to the foothills of the Alps, in the <span style="color: #000000;">Haute Savoie </span>region of France, (which I also wrote about in a piece for <a href="https://thegoodlifefrance.com/the-romantic-countryside-of-haute-savoie/"><span style="color: #0000ff;">The Good Life France</span></a>) my little balcony had sweeping views of Lake Geneva. </span></div>
</div>
<div class="" data-block="true" data-editor="e72ut" data-offset-key="42n9o-0-0">
<div class="public-DraftStyleDefault-block public-DraftStyleDefault-ltr" data-offset-key="42n9o-0-0"><span data-offset-key="42n9o-0-0"> </span></div>
</div>
<div class="" data-block="true" data-editor="e72ut" data-offset-key="98c7d-0-0">
<div class="public-DraftStyleDefault-block public-DraftStyleDefault-ltr" data-offset-key="98c7d-0-0"><span data-offset-key="98c7d-0-0">But behind me lay the best balcony of all&#8230; the &#8216;Balcon des Memises&#8217;. A range of mountains that dominate the little French spa town of Evian les Bains<span style="color: #0000ff;">. </span></span></div>
</div>
<div class="" data-block="true" data-editor="e72ut" data-offset-key="41u0a-0-0">
<div class="public-DraftStyleDefault-block public-DraftStyleDefault-ltr" data-offset-key="41u0a-0-0"><span data-offset-key="41u0a-0-0"> </span></div>
</div>
<div class="" data-block="true" data-editor="e72ut" data-offset-key="2tptn-0-0">
<div class="public-DraftStyleDefault-block public-DraftStyleDefault-ltr" data-offset-key="2tptn-0-0"><span data-offset-key="2tptn-0-0">Below the Memises, sits Lake Geneva. From here, it stretches from Montreux and the Swiss mountains in the east to the distant Jura and city of Geneva in the west.</span></div>

<h3 data-offset-key="78e1b-0-0"><span style="color: #0000ff;">Home is where the heart is&#8230; in Thollon</span></h3>
<div class="" data-block="true" data-editor="e72ut" data-offset-key="auu0t-0-0">
<div class="public-DraftStyleDefault-block public-DraftStyleDefault-ltr" data-offset-key="auu0t-0-0"><span data-offset-key="auu0t-0-0">Here, my own balcony nestled beneath the eaves of a small building, overlooking Lake Geneva on one side and the Memises mountains on the other. The little village of Thollon-les-Mémises sits not far from Evian les Bains.</span></div>
</div>
<div class="" data-block="true" data-editor="e72ut" data-offset-key="da0b-0-0">
<div class="public-DraftStyleDefault-block public-DraftStyleDefault-ltr" data-offset-key="da0b-0-0"><span data-offset-key="da0b-0-0"> </span></div>
</div>
<div class="" data-block="true" data-editor="e72ut" data-offset-key="aklc8-0-0">
<div class="public-DraftStyleDefault-block public-DraftStyleDefault-ltr" data-offset-key="aklc8-0-0"><span data-offset-key="aklc8-0-0">On hot summer nights, </span>the balcony was sheltered from the wind and the wild storms that rattled the windows. Thunder would roll across the lake and lightning illuminate the mountain peaks for miles.</div>
</div>
<div class="" data-block="true" data-editor="e72ut" data-offset-key="2otrj-0-0">
<div class="public-DraftStyleDefault-block public-DraftStyleDefault-ltr" data-offset-key="2otrj-0-0"><span data-offset-key="2otrj-0-0"> </span></div>
</div>
<div class="" data-block="true" data-editor="e72ut" data-offset-key="pmtr-0-0">
<div class="public-DraftStyleDefault-block public-DraftStyleDefault-ltr" data-offset-key="pmtr-0-0"><span data-offset-key="pmtr-0-0">At times, we shared the balcony with a small <strong>family of bats</strong>. On warm, balmy evenings they would dart from the eaves across the balcony rail. They&#8217;d ride out into the clear night sky and dance through the pine trees silhouetted on the hillsides.</span></div>
<div data-offset-key="pmtr-0-0"></div>
</div>
<p><img data-recalc-dims="1" decoding="async" class="aligncenter wp-image-388" src="https://i0.wp.com/talesfromthebalcony.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/07/Thollon-Sunset-IMG_3792.jpg?resize=374%2C280&#038;ssl=1" alt="Golden sunset over Lake Geneva seen from a balcony in Thollon, with the Alps fading into the evening light" width="374" height="280" srcset="https://i0.wp.com/talesfromthebalcony.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/07/Thollon-Sunset-IMG_3792.jpg?resize=300%2C225&amp;ssl=1 300w, https://i0.wp.com/talesfromthebalcony.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/07/Thollon-Sunset-IMG_3792.jpg?resize=500%2C375&amp;ssl=1 500w, https://i0.wp.com/talesfromthebalcony.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/07/Thollon-Sunset-IMG_3792.jpg?w=640&amp;ssl=1 640w" sizes="(max-width: 374px) 100vw, 374px" /></p>
<p>In the daytime, we drank coffee with friends on the balcony. <strong>We would watch the buzzards</strong> as they cruised the thermals way above our heads. We counted the small white boats that crisscrossed the lake for business and pleasure.</p>
